libgo: fix GOARCH_INT64ALIGN for several targets
authorIan Lance Taylor <ian@gcc.gnu.org>
Fri, 11 Nov 2016 14:52:35 +0000 (14:52 +0000)
committerIan Lance Taylor <ian@gcc.gnu.org>
Fri, 11 Nov 2016 14:52:35 +0000 (14:52 +0000)
    From Andreas Schwab.

    Reviewed-on: https://go-review.googlesource.com/33130

From-SVN: r242072

gcc/go/gofrontend/MERGE
libgo/configure
libgo/configure.ac

index c25c2e486429c3be2637ff60b6942b38f74d05d4..9634f00a66eec5eea51a13c5f30b1fca404da418 100644 (file)
@@ -1,4 +1,4 @@
-449e918b0f93d3e3339edcec21a5bc157f548e54
+3c8d91cff0ad3d233ebd268f88a3749d38a0aac1
 
 The first line of this file holds the git revision number of the last
 merge done from the gofrontend repository.
index 7a9df58c216f495e56eae2c07c4e9e2e370d6df6..adabb74baad33cb3916f68a8fe1728f07ea348f7 100755 (executable)
@@ -13648,7 +13648,6 @@ case ${host} in
     GOARCH_FAMILY=ARM
     GOARCH_CACHELINESIZE=32
     GOARCH_PCQUANTUM=4
-    GOARCH_INT64ALIGN=4
     GOARCH_MINFRAMESIZE=4
     ;;
   i[34567]86-*-* | x86_64-*-*)
@@ -13685,7 +13684,7 @@ rm -f core conftest.err conftest.$ac_objext conftest.$ac_ext
     GOARCH_BIGENDIAN=1
     GOARCH_CACHELINESIZE=16
     GOARCH_PCQUANTUM=4
-    GOARCH_INT64ALIGN=4
+    GOARCH_INT64ALIGN=2
     ;;
   mips*-*-*)
     cat confdefs.h - <<_ACEOF >conftest.$ac_ext
@@ -13747,7 +13746,6 @@ rm -f core conftest.err conftest.$ac_objext conftest.$ac_ext
     case "$mips_abi" in
     "o32" | "n32")
         GOARCH_FAMILY=MIPS
-       GOARCH_INT64ALIGN=4
        GOARCH_MINFRAMESIZE=4
         ;;
     "n64" | "o64")
@@ -13778,7 +13776,6 @@ if ac_fn_c_try_compile "$LINENO"; then :
   GOARCH=ppc
 GOARCH_FAMILY=PPC
 GOARCH_BIGENDIAN=1
-GOARCH_INT64ALIGN=4
 
 else
 
@@ -13816,7 +13813,6 @@ _ACEOF
 if ac_fn_c_try_compile "$LINENO"; then :
   GOARCH=s390
 GOARCH_FAMILY=S390
-GOARCH_INT64ALIGN=4
 GOARCH_MINFRAMESIZE=4
 
 else
index ed2edd3b69cd5991f8851768389309e8817bd531..09add8d136bf61a8fef81c7d927108a665aa770f 100644 (file)
@@ -230,7 +230,6 @@ case ${host} in
     GOARCH_FAMILY=ARM
     GOARCH_CACHELINESIZE=32
     GOARCH_PCQUANTUM=4
-    GOARCH_INT64ALIGN=4
     GOARCH_MINFRAMESIZE=4
     ;;
 changequote(,)dnl
@@ -262,7 +261,7 @@ GOARCH_HUGEPAGESIZE="1 << 21"
     GOARCH_BIGENDIAN=1
     GOARCH_CACHELINESIZE=16
     GOARCH_PCQUANTUM=4
-    GOARCH_INT64ALIGN=4
+    GOARCH_INT64ALIGN=2
     ;;
   mips*-*-*)
     AC_COMPILE_IFELSE([
@@ -296,7 +295,6 @@ GOARCH_HUGEPAGESIZE="1 << 21"
     case "$mips_abi" in
     "o32" | "n32")
         GOARCH_FAMILY=MIPS
-       GOARCH_INT64ALIGN=4
        GOARCH_MINFRAMESIZE=4
         ;;
     "n64" | "o64")
@@ -323,7 +321,6 @@ GOARCH_HUGEPAGESIZE="1 << 21"
 [GOARCH=ppc
 GOARCH_FAMILY=PPC
 GOARCH_BIGENDIAN=1
-GOARCH_INT64ALIGN=4
 ],
     [
 GOARCH_FAMILY=PPC64
@@ -347,7 +344,6 @@ GOARCH_BIGENDIAN=1
 #endif],
 [GOARCH=s390
 GOARCH_FAMILY=S390
-GOARCH_INT64ALIGN=4
 GOARCH_MINFRAMESIZE=4
 ], [GOARCH=s390x
 GOARCH_FAMILY=S390X